Preschool (Ages 3 – 5 years)

Our Children’s House program is dedicated to providing a highly individualized and developmentally appropriate curriculum that is designed to enhance a natural love of learning, independence, and self-discipline. Our holistic approach focuses on the intellectual, emotional, physical, and social development of each child.

Central to the Montessori philosophy is the notion that young children possess an innate drive to explore and learn about their world through systematically and purposefully investigating their environment.

The children are given the freedom to choose their work and to pursue their interests in as much depth as they need, they are also carefully guided to ensure that they are receiving a balanced exposure to all areas of the curriculum. Each child progresses through a traditional three-part curriculum consisting of practical life, sensorial, and academic topics, which includes mathematics, language, science, and cultural studies such as art, geography, and music.

The program also heavily emphasizes the development of cognitive and psychosocial skills. In addition to the standard curriculum, we also offer special enrichment classes, such as Art and Music.
